Step 1
Preheat the oven to 225 degrees F (110 degrees C).
Step 2
Mix salt, pepper, paprika, garlic powder, cayenne, dried rosemary, and fresh rosemary together in a small bowl.
Step 3
Place tri-tip in a baking pan. Season generously with the spice rub until both sides are completely covered.
Step 4
Bake in the preheated oven until an instant-read thermometer inserted into the thickest part reads 130 degrees F (54 degrees C) for medium-rare, or until desired doneness, 1 1/2 to 2 hours. Flip meat over halfway.
Step 5
Cover pan with aluminum foil and let meat rest for 20 minutes. Remove tri-tip to a cutting board and cut into 2 pieces along where the grain changes direction. Slice meat across the grain and transfer to serving plates.
Step 6
Mix beef broth in with the pan drippings and drizzle over the slices.
